Quick question...
Hey whats up guys. I wanted to know, does the Nismo Version 1 body kit for our car actually do anything? I mean is it there for looks or does it function? I know some kits like Top Secret and C-west does do things for the car. So would the rear wing actually add downforce and the front bumper get more air in? I am asking this because I was planning on getting the front lip, side skirts and rear under spoilers but if the whole thing actually does something, then I might as well get the full kit. I am pretty sure the Ver. 2 kit works but its not available here yet. Thanks alot.
If you look at modifications for race cars, and kits for street cars, I think you will see difference. Generally, a racing front spoiler is a integral part of the bumper, not simply attached to the front bumper. And a rear spoiler is tuned in a tunnel. It also is supported by the rear bumper.
At 100 mph plus how much of a role does a race aerodynamic package play? Maybe 1/10 second per lap. Not much but enough to win a race.
